On Fri, 18 Jul 2014, Valdis.Kletnieks@vt.edu wrote:

> On Fri, 18 Jul 2014 16:20:28 -0700, David Lang said:
>> not to mention the scalability issues in trying to get that info to a central
>> point so that it can compute the N! possible paths for the data to take, along
>> with the data from all the other systems to pack them most efficiently into the
>> avilable paths.
>
> OK, so it converges slower than BGP. But at least it's not subject to wedgies. :)

The question is if it converges faster than the traffic changes :-)

If you are really aiming for zero queuing throughout the network with the links 
all running at full speed, you have no time to respond to new traffic.
